Pristine Waters: shut-Loop Cooling and Zero Wastewater Discharge

drinking water is usually a precious source, and its use in industrial cooling has usually been a major source of consumption and potential air pollution. Open-loop cooling systems normally discharge heated or chemically treated drinking water, although even some shut-loop units can involve coolants that pose disposal issues.

The hallmark of A very clean cooling Option lies in its method of the cooling medium, ordinarily drinking water. Advanced techniques champion the principle of shut-circuit h2o cooling:

completely Enclosed Water methods: The cooling h2o circulates in just a very sealed loop. It passes underneath the cooling surface area (just like a steel belt), absorbs warmth in the product indirectly, and is particularly then re-cooled and recirculated. There is no immediate connection with the products and no discharge to external h2o bodies or municipal sewer methods.

Reusable Coolant: as the water remains contained and uncontaminated via the product, it could be reused indefinitely with small leading-up needed to compensate for insignificant evaporation within the cooling unit itself (not from the method). This radically cuts down All round drinking water consumption, a essential Consider h2o-scarce locations or for organizations aiming for water stewardship.

Elimination of Chemical treatment method and Disposal Costs: Considering that the cooling h2o doesn't mix With all the product or service or turn into greatly fouled, the need for intense chemical treatments (biocides, anti-scaling agents) is noticeably decreased or removed. This, in turn, gets rid of the considerable fees and environmental challenges connected to dealing with and disposing of chemical-laden wastewater.

This approach don't just conserves h2o and safeguards aquatic ecosystems but also offers sizeable operational Value financial savings.

item Integrity confident: The Zero Cross-Contamination assure

For industries like food items processing, pharmaceuticals, and fine chemical compounds, products purity is non-negotiable. Any interaction between the solution plus the cooling medium, or residues from past batches, can result in contamination, batch rejection, and significant reputational harm.

cleanse cooling systems, especially those utilizing oblique cooling surfaces like stainless-steel belts, are built with solution integrity to be a paramount worry:

Complete product or service-Coolant Isolation: The solution is solidified on 1 side of a sanitary, impervious barrier (the steel belt), though the cooling medium (drinking water) circulates on another. This Actual physical separation makes sure there is absolutely no potential for the cooling water or any contaminants it would theoretically carry (although not likely in a very clear, closed procedure) coming into contact with the product. The solution's chemical composition, purity, and attributes remain unchanged.

Ideal for delicate Industries: This will make such devices exceptionally nicely-suited for programs exactly where even trace contamination is unacceptable. meals-quality products, Energetic pharmaceutical substances (APIs), and large-purity specialty substances is often processed with self-assurance.

Compliance with Stringent specifications: the look principles align beautifully with the necessities of fine Manufacturing Practices (GMP), Hazard Assessment and important Command factors (HACCP), and FDA restrictions, which all emphasize stopping contamination and making sure products protection and high quality.

This ensure of contamination-free of charge processing is usually a cornerstone of recent, significant-value production.
